Abstract

The invention relates to a vacuum filter, belonging to the technical field of filters. A filter cleaning cavity is arranged at the upper part of a housing of the filter, a filtering cavity is arranged at the lower part of the filter cleaning cavity, a group of tubular filter bags are placed in the filtering cavity, the filter cleaning cavity is equipped with a pulse spraying device, a diversion cone is arranged at the bottom of the filtering cavity, a straight cylinder section accommodating the diversion cone is downwards extended from the housing, the straight cylinder section comprises a tangential gas inlet and a dust collection cone, a dust outlet is formed in the bottom end of the dust collection cone, a labyrinth device is arranged in the diversion cone, and the labyrinth device comprises a group of metal lower diversion plates and a group of metal upper diversion plates, which are radiant along the radial direction of a central axis. The vacuum filter disclosed by the invention can organically combine cyclone dust collection and dust removal by filtration and has the advantages of compact structure, good purification effect, long service life and convenience in operation.

Background technology
Bag filter is a kind of equipment that is widely used in the numerous areas such as environmental protection, purification.Traditional bag filter mainly consists of filtration system, pulse jet system, compressed air system, ash discharge system etc.During work, utilize the bag-shaped filter element that fibrous braid is made to trap solid particulate matter in dusty gas, reach the effect of dedusting.
When adopting existing sack cleaner to process the high-temperature dusty gas that the contour fire grate of steel mill goes out, filter bag is easy to be heated and burns out.Adopt first cooling to refilter, will make cleaner become huge, and the bulky grain dust of temperature-fall period sedimentation is difficult to get rid of.
The Chinese patent application that application number is 201220318437.6 discloses a kind of vacuum filter, comprises filter housings, is arranged at air inlet pipe on the filter cylinder upper top cover between two parties, is fixed on filter bag support, this support under the filter cylinder upper top cover between two parties the cylindrical shell grills that is upper end, is welded into by steel bar; Suit is fixed on the filter bag on the filter bag support.A kind of vacuum filter of the present invention, for the airflow filtering device of titanium sponge distillation vacuum unit front end, can improve the corrosion-resistant and wear-resistant ability of vacuum unit, and thing or magnesium powder, magnesium chloride powder enter vacuum system, pollution pump oil at a middle or low price to avoid air-flow.Therefore yet have following problem in this type of filter use procedure: 1) owing to there is no the bulky grain capturing structure, while filtering the high-temperature gas of containing metal particle, easy spontaneous combustion forms Mars and makes filter element burn out inefficacy; Therefore 2) owing to there is no air-flow homogenising structure, unavoidable dusty gas is uneven and to cause the part filter element to lose efficacy too fast, causes system pressure drop rapid, and result makes that frequency of maintenance is too high, production cost strengthens; 3) lack the cooling behave, easily due to the filtering gas excess Temperature, shorten the service life of filter element.
Summary of the invention
The object of the invention is to: the shortcoming existed for above-mentioned prior art proposes a kind of body good dedusting effect can not only filter high temperature dust gas the time, and compact conformation, the long vacuum filter of life of bag filter, thereby meets the processing demands of blast furnace waste gas.
In order to reach above purpose, vacuum filter of the present invention comprises vertical tube shape filter housings, described housing top vacuumizes while having work and leads to Lv Jing chamber, gas outlet, the filter chamber of bottom, the clean chamber of described filter for separating by the filter bag supporting plate, in described filter chamber, settle one group of sack to be supported on the tubulose filter bag that the filter bag supporting plate supports, the clean chamber of described filter is equipped with spout and is faced toward respectively the pulse spraying equipment of each filter bag, described filter chamber bottom is the deflection cone of convergent, its improvements are: described housing extends the direct tube section that contains deflection cone down, described direct tube section has the control of dust cone of tangential admission mouth and bottom convergent, the bottom of described control of dust cone is able to turn on or off ash hole, the bottom of described deflection cone has the end mouth that stretches into the control of dust cone, there is maze device in described deflection cone, described maze device consists of one group of metal chin spoiler and one group of metal baffle upper plate of central shaft radial radiation.
During work, high-temperature dusty gas enters the control of dust cone from the tangential admission mouth, forms the whirlwind of backspin, oarse-grained dust is clashed into after control of dust is bored wall under the action of the centrifugal and drop to the ash hole place.The negative pressure at whirlwind center makes air-flow enter the end mouth of deflection cone, passes through maze device.This device not only plays air-flow and acts on uniformly, and makes the gas radiating and cooling, and the clean gas that sees through afterwards filter bag enters filter clean chamber output.
It is that the angular position of described chin spoiler and baffle upper plate staggers, and can make full and uniformization of air-flow like this that the present invention further improves.
The present invention further improves, and described control of dust cone bottom one side is provided with the broken arch mouth of input pulse air-flow.Can guarantee desirable ash-removal effect like this.

The specific embodiment
Embodiment mono-
The vacuum filter of the present embodiment as shown in Figures 1 to 4, the vertical tube shape filter housings 1 that comprises circular section, housing 1 top have with vacuum generating equipment together with vacuum flange mouth 1-14, vacuumize and lead to the clean chamber 1-1 of filter of gas outlet 1-4 when top has work.Filter the filter chamber 1-3 of 1-1 bottom, clean chamber for separating by filter bag supporting plate 1-2, in filter chamber 1-3, settle one group of sack to be supported on the tubulose filter bag 2 that the filter bag supporting plate supports.Filter clean chamber 1-1 and spout is housed respectively facing to the pulse spraying equipment 3 of each filter bag.Filter chamber 1-3 bottom is the deflection cone 1-5 of convergent.Housing 1 extends the direct tube section 1-6 that contains deflection cone 1-5 down, and direct tube section 1-6 has the control of dust cone 1-7 of tangential admission mouth 1-8 and bottom convergent.The bottom of control of dust cone 1-7 is the dust-collecting cylinder 1-11 with able to turn on or off ash hole 1-9.The bottom of deflection cone 1-5 has the end mouth 1-10 that stretches into control of dust cone 1-7.
Have maze device in deflection cone 1-5, this maze device as shown in Figs. 5 to 7, consists of vertical central shaft 5-1 radial radiation and uniform 12 metal chin spoiler 5-3 and 12 metal baffle upper plate 5-2.Leave axially spaced-apart 5-4 between chin spoiler 5-3 and baffle upper plate 5-2, angular position staggers each other.After high temperature air enters, metal chin spoiler 5-3 and metal baffle upper plate 5-2 can make full and uniformization of air-flow, have good radiating and cooling effect simultaneously.
In addition, control of dust cone 1-7 bottom one side is provided with the broken arch mouth 1-12 of input pulse air-flow.Like this, the input pulse air, fully deposit the dust on tube wall when needed.As shown in Figure 8, ash hole 1-9 is equipped with and hingedly in dust-collecting cylinder 1-11 lower end one side, goes out tepetate 9-1, the piston rod end that goes out tepetate 9-1 extended lever arm outer end and the hinged ash discharge cylinder 9-2 in control of dust cone 1-7 lower end is hinged, therefore can work as dust while reaching level-sensing device 1-13, tepetate 9-1 is opened out in control, in time deashing.Positiver sealing when guaranteeing out that tepetate 9-1 closes, at dust-collecting cylinder 1-11 away from a side that the goes out tepetate 9-1 hinged place hinged locking bail 9-3 that tightens out dirt lid 9-1 when closure is arranged also, the tailpiece of the piston rod of this locking bail 9-3 extended compressor arm outer end and the hinged 9-3 of the locking cylinder at dust-collecting cylinder 1-11 is hinged, therefore can, after going out tepetate 9-1 closure, compress out tepetate and make its positiver sealing.
During work, the filter of the present embodiment organically combines cyclone dust removal and filtering dust collecting, so compact conformation, good purification, and experiment showed, also there is following advantage:
1) vacuum state operation, can avoid the high temperature active metal to produce naked light by controlling oxygen content, stops the phenomenon that filter bag is heated and burns out.
2) air-flow is evenly distributed and adopts the copper heat dissipation metal that thermal conductivity is good, therefore can the significant prolongation life of bag filter.
3) deflection cone can be collected bulky grain dust in the process that changes airflow direction, alleviates the burden of filter bag.
4) arch breaking apparatus employing gas shakes and replaces machinery to shake, and ash-removal effect is more obvious.
5) the deashing device good sealing effect, easy to operate.
